#b583ed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b583ed is composed of 71% red, 51.4%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.6% cyan, 44.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 268.3 degrees, a saturation of 74.6% and a lightness of 72.2%. #b583ed color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6b07db.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

Shades and Tints of #b583ed

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07020d is the darkest color, while #fdfb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b583ed

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b8b4bc is the less saturated color, while #b473fd is the most saturated one.
